Salary Expectations

The median earnings for NEIU Biology graduates one year post-graduation stand at $40,392. This figure represents a solid starting point for a foundational science degree. However, salary expectations vary significantly with experience, further education, and specific career path:

  • Entry-Level (0-5 years experience): Graduates typically earn between $35,000 and $55,000. Roles like lab technician, research assistant, or environmental field technician fall into this range. The NEIU median of $40,392 aligns well with this entry-level expectation.
  • Mid-Career (5-15 years experience): With experience, specialization, or a Master's degree, salaries can rise to $60,000 to $90,000. Examples include senior lab scientists, project managers in biotech, or environmental consultants.
  • Senior-Level (15+ years experience or advanced degrees): For those with extensive experience, a Ph.D., or professional degrees (MD, DVM), earnings can exceed $90,000, often reaching $120,000 to $150,000+, particularly in research management, medical practice, or specialized scientific roles.

Earnings Comparison and Degree Cost

The median earnings of $40,392 for NEIU Biology graduates one year out are slightly below the national median for General Biology majors, which often hovers around $45,000-$50,000 for the same period. This difference could be attributed to various factors, including regional job market dynamics, the types of entry-level roles graduates typically secure, or the proportion of students immediately pursuing further education rather than entering the workforce. However, it's important to consider this figure in the context of NEIU's tuition. As a public university, NEIU's tuition is generally more affordable than many private institutions. While specific tuition costs vary, a four-year degree at a public university in Illinois might cost between $50,000 and $70,000 for in-state students in tuition and fees. Earning $40,392 in the first year means graduates can begin to recoup their investment relatively quickly, especially if they manage student debt wisely. The long-term ROI significantly improves with career progression and/or advanced degrees.

Career Paths

Graduates of Biology at Northeastern Illinois University can pursue the following career paths:

  • Biological Technician — Assist scientists in laboratories by setting up experiments, collecting data, and maintaining equipment in various research settings.. Median salary: $52,600, Moderate growth outlook.
  • Environmental Scientist and Specialist — Protect the environment and human health by investigating pollution sources, developing remediation plans, and advising policymakers.. Median salary: $76,530, Strong growth outlook.
  • Medical and Clinical Laboratory Technologist — Perform complex tests on patient samples to help physicians diagnose and treat diseases.. Median salary: $60,950, Moderate growth outlook.
  • Science Writer/Editor — Communicate scientific and technical information to a variety of audiences through articles, reports, and presentations.. Median salary: $74,650, Moderate growth outlook.
  • High School Biology Teacher — Educate students on biological concepts, conduct lab experiments, and foster scientific curiosity in secondary education.. Median salary: $62,360, Moderate growth outlook.

Is there demand for Biology, General. graduates?

Yes, there is consistent and growing demand for graduates with a strong foundation in General Biology, though the specific roles often require further specialization or advanced degrees. According to the U.S. Bureau of Labor Statistics (BLS), occupations directly related to biology, such as biological technicians, environmental scientists, and medical laboratory technologists, are projected to grow at or faster than the average for all occupations. For instance, **Biological Technicians** are projected to grow 7% from 2022 to 2032, and **Environmental Scientists and Specialists** are projected to grow 6%. The **biotechnology and pharmaceutical industries** are expanding rapidly, driven by innovations in genomics, drug discovery, and personalized medicine, creating a continuous need for skilled lab personnel and researchers. The increasing focus on **environmental sustainability and public health** also fuels demand for biologists in government agencies, non-profits, and consulting firms. While a bachelor's degree provides entry-level access, the versatility of a biology degree means graduates can adapt to evolving scientific fields, making them valuable assets in a wide array of sectors, especially if they complement their biology knowledge with skills in data science, chemistry, or communication.
